如何在 npm create 命令中使用多个模板?
在当今快速发展的前端开发领域,npm(Node Package Manager)已经成为了一个不可或缺的工具。它不仅可以帮助开发者轻松地管理项目依赖,还可以通过npm命令行工具来创建项目。而其中,npm create
命令更是以其强大的模板功能,让项目创建变得更加便捷。那么,如何在 npm create
命令中使用多个模板呢?本文将为您详细解答。
一、了解 npm create
命令
首先,我们需要了解 npm create
命令的基本用法。npm create
命令可以创建一个新的项目,它支持通过模板来生成项目结构。例如,使用 npm create [template-name]
命令,可以创建一个基于指定模板的项目。
二、安装模板
在开始使用多个模板之前,我们需要先安装所需的模板。以下是几种常见的安装方式:
使用 npm 安装:
npm install [template-name] --save-dev
例如,安装
create-react-app
模板:npm install create-react-app --save-dev
使用 yarn 安装:
yarn add [template-name]
例如,安装
create-react-app
模板:yarn add create-react-app
使用 pnpm 安装:
pnpm add [template-name]
例如,安装
create-react-app
模板:pnpm add create-react-app
三、使用多个模板
接下来,我们将探讨如何在 npm create
命令中使用多个模板。
直接指定多个模板:
在
npm create
命令中,可以通过空格分隔的方式指定多个模板。例如,创建一个同时包含create-react-app
和create-react-app-typescript
两个模板的项目:npm create create-react-app create-react-app-typescript
注意:这里假设你已经安装了这两个模板。
使用
--template
参数:如果你想在
npm create
命令中使用多个模板,但又不想直接指定模板名称,可以使用--template
参数。例如:npm create --template create-react-app --template create-react-app-typescript
同样,这里假设你已经安装了这两个模板。
结合
--use
参数:如果你想在创建项目时使用多个模板,但又想保留原始模板的一些配置,可以使用
--use
参数。例如:npm create --use create-react-app --template create-react-app-typescript
在这个例子中,项目将基于
create-react-app
模板创建,但会使用create-react-app-typescript
模板的配置。
四、案例分析
以下是一个使用多个模板创建项目的案例:
安装模板:
npm install create-react-app create-react-app-typescript --save-dev
创建项目:
npm create --use create-react-app --template create-react-app-typescript
在这个例子中,项目将基于
create-react-app
模板创建,并使用create-react-app-typescript
模板的配置。
通过以上步骤,你就可以在 npm create
命令中使用多个模板了。这不仅可以帮助你快速创建项目,还可以让你根据自己的需求选择合适的模板,提高开发效率。希望本文能对你有所帮助!
猜你喜欢:应用性能管理